Ques. What is the difference between M.Pharm Pharmaceutical Chemistry and other pharmacy specializations?
Ans. M.Pharm Pharmaceutical Chemistry is a specialized postgraduate program focusing specifically on the chemistry of drugs, drug design, synthesis, and pharmaceutical analysis. Unlike general pharmacy or other specializations, this program provides advanced training in medicinal chemistry, pharmaceutical technology, and analytical techniques. The curriculum emphasizes understanding drug molecules, their properties, synthesis methods, and quality control parameters. Graduates are equipped to work in pharmaceutical research and development, quality assurance, and drug manufacturing departments, addressing the need for specialized pharmaceutical chemists in the industry.

Ques. What is the importance of GPAT for M.Pharm Pharmaceutical Chemistry admission?
Ans. GPAT (Graduate Pharmacy Aptitude Test) is a national-level entrance examination that assesses the knowledge and aptitude of pharmacy graduates. For M.Pharm Pharmaceutical Chemistry admission at Integral University, GPAT score is a crucial criterion along with academic performance. A good GPAT score demonstrates the candidate's understanding of pharmaceutical concepts and their readiness for postgraduate studies. The GPAT score is used to prepare the merit list for counselling and seat allocation. Candidates with higher GPAT scores have better chances of admission and may also be eligible for scholarships based on merit.
Ques. What topics are covered in the M.Pharm Pharmaceutical Chemistry curriculum?
Ans. M.Pharm Pharmaceutical Chemistry at Integral University covers a comprehensive range of topics including medicinal chemistry, pharmaceutical analysis, pharmaceutical technology, drug design and development, quality control and assurance, pharmaceutical research methods, and regulatory affairs. The curriculum includes detailed study of drug molecules, their synthesis, properties, and mechanisms of action. Students learn advanced analytical techniques such as chromatography, spectroscopy, and mass spectrometry. The program also covers pharmaceutical formulation development, stability testing, and quality parameters. Practical training includes laboratory work in pharmaceutical chemistry and analytical techniques.
Ques. What are the hostel facilities and accommodation options available for M.Pharm students?
Ans. Integral University provides hostel facilities for postgraduate students including M.Pharm students. Hostel fees range from ₹85,000 to ₹3 lakhs per annum depending on the type of accommodation (single, double, or shared rooms). The hostel provides basic amenities including furnished rooms, common areas, dining facilities, and 24-hour security. However, hostel accommodation is not mandatory, and students can opt for private accommodation in Lucknow. The university campus is well-connected to the city, making it convenient for students to find private rental accommodations if preferred.
Ques. What is the placement scenario and average salary for M.Pharm Pharmaceutical Chemistry graduates from Integral University?
Ans. M.Pharm Pharmaceutical Chemistry graduates from Integral University have good placement opportunities in pharmaceutical and research sectors. Many graduates work in pharmaceutical companies, quality control departments, research organizations, and regulatory agencies. The placement percentage for 2024 was 77% with a median package of 5.1 lakhs. Major recruiters include multinational pharmaceutical companies, Indian pharmaceutical manufacturers, and research institutions. The average salary for M.Pharm Pharmaceutical Chemistry graduates ranges from 5 lakhs to 10 lakhs per annum in the initial years, with potential to increase significantly with experience and specialization. Some graduates pursue higher qualifications like Ph.D or establish their own pharmaceutical consulting firms with higher compensation packages.
